Common Causes of Amazon Delivery-Truck Crashes in Encino
Amazon delivery trucks are a common sight on the roads of Encino. However, their presence also brings an increased risk of accidents. Some of the most frequent causes include:
- Distracted Driving: Drivers juggling multiple packages and navigation systems can easily lose focus.
- Speeding: The pressure to meet delivery deadlines often results in drivers exceeding speed limits.
- Poor Weather Conditions: Rain or fog can exacerbate driving challenges, leading to collisions.
- Inexperienced Drivers: Many contract drivers may lack the necessary experience to handle large vehicles safely.
Understanding these causes is essential for anyone involved in a delivery truck accident.
Who Is Liable—Amazon, Contract Drivers or You?
Determining liability after an Amazon delivery truck accident can be complex. Several parties might share responsibility:
- Amazon: As the employer, they may be liable if the driver was acting within the scope of their employment.
- Contract Drivers: If a driver’s negligence directly caused the accident, they could be held personally responsible.
- Other Drivers: If another vehicle contributed to the crash through reckless behavior, they may also share liability.

Typical Injuries and Damages We Recover
Injuries from Amazon delivery truck accidents can range from minor to severe. Common injuries include:
- Whiplash
- Broken bones
- Traumatic brain injuries
- Spinal cord injuries
The damages we pursue typically encompass med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age. Understanding what you’re entitled to is crucial for your recovery.
What to Do Immediately After an Amazon Delivery-Truck Accident
Taking immediate action after an accident is vital:
- Ensure Safety: Move to a safe location if possible and check for injuries.
- Call 911: Report the accident to authorities for documentation.
- Gather Evidence: Take photos of the scene, vehicle damage, and any visible injuries.
- Exchange Information: Collect contact details from all parties involved.
